Projekt

Allgemein

Profil

« Zurück | Weiter » 

Revision c4e0f7df

Von Hans Peter Schlaepfer vor etwa 5 Jahren hinzugefügt

  • ID c4e0f7dfb6c5297e0207144a2ad219d97ccd7841
  • Vorgänger e9c895f9
  • Nachfolger ef6fb04b

Neues kivitendo Design Aenderungen in templates/webpages/part/..

Unterschiede anzeigen:

templates/webpages/part/_assortment_row.html
1
[%- USE T8 %]
2
[%- USE HTML %]
3
[%- USE LxERP %]
4
[%- USE L %]
5
[%- USE P %]
6
  <tr class="listrow[% listrow %] assortment_item_row">
7
    <td style='display:none'>
8
      [% IF orphaned %]
1
[% USE T8 %]
2
[% USE HTML %]
3
[% USE LxERP %]
4
[% USE L %]
5
[% USE P %]
6

  
7
<tr>
8
  <td style="display:none">
9
    [% IF orphaned %]
9 10
      [% L.hidden_tag("assortment_items[+].parts_id", ITEM.part.id) %]
10
      [% END %]
11
    </td>
12
    <td align="center" [% UNLESS orphaned %]style='display:none'[% END %]>
13
      [%- L.button_tag("kivi.Part.delete_item_row(this)",
14
                       LxERP.t8("X")) %] [% # , confirm=LxERP.t8("Are you sure?")) %]
15
    </td>
16
    <td>
17
      <div name="position" class="numeric">
18
        [% HTML.escape(position) or HTML.escape(ITEM.position) %]
19
      </div>
20
    </td>
21
    <td align="center" [% UNLESS orphaned %]style='display:none'[% END %]>
22
      <img src="image/updown.png" alt="[%- LxERP.t8('reorder item') %]" class="dragdrop">
23
    </td>
24
    <td nowrap>
25
      [% ITEM.part.presenter.part %]
26
    </td>
27
    <td>
28
       [% HTML.escape(ITEM.part.description) %]
29
    </td>
30
    <td nowrap>
11
    [% END %]
12
  </td>
13
  <td class="center"[% UNLESS orphaned %] style="display:none"[% END %]>
14
    [% L.button_tag("kivi.Part.delete_item_row(this)", LxERP.t8("✖"), class="wi-verytiny neutral delete-item") %] [% # , confirm=LxERP.t8("Are you sure?")) %]
15
  </td>
16
  <td class="center">
17
    <div id="position">
18
      [% HTML.escape(position) or HTML.escape(ITEM.position) %]
19
    </div>
20
  </td>
21
  <td class="center"[% UNLESS orphaned %] style="display:none"[% END %]>
22
    <img src="image/updown.png" alt="[% LxERP.t8('reorder item') %]" class="dragdrop">
23
  </td>
24
  <td>
25
    [% ITEM.part.presenter.part %]
26
  </td>
27
  <td>
28
     [% HTML.escape(ITEM.part.description) %]
29
  </td>
30
  <td class="numeric">
31 31
    [% IF orphaned %]
32
      [%- L.input_tag("assortment_items[].qty_as_number",
32
      [% L.input_tag("assortment_items[].qty_as_number",
33 33
                      ITEM.qty_as_number,
34
                      size = 10,
35
                      class="recalc reformat_number numeric") %]
34
                      maxsize = 10,
35
                      class="recalc reformat_number numeric wi-verysmall",
36
                      size=10) %]
36 37
    [% ELSE %]
37 38
      [% ITEM.qty_as_number | html %]
38 39
    [% END %]
39
    </td>
40
    <td nowrap>
40
  </td>
41
  <td>
41 42
    [% IF orphaned %]
42
      [%- L.select_tag("assortment_items[].unit",
43
      [% L.select_tag("assortment_items[].unit",
43 44
                      ITEM.part.available_units,
44 45
                      default = ITEM.part.unit,
45 46
                      title_key = 'name',
46 47
                      value_key = 'name',
47
                      class = 'unitselect') %]
48
                      class = 'unitselect wi-verysmall') %]
48 49
    [% ELSE %]
49 50
      [% ITEM.part.unit | html %]
50 51
    [% END %]
51
    </td>
52
    <td>
52
  </td>
53
  <td class="center">
53 54
    [% IF orphaned %]
54 55
      [% L.checkbox_tag('assortment_items[].charge', checked => ITEM.charge, class => 'checkbox', for_submit=1) %]
55 56
    [% ELSE %]
56
      [% IF ITEM.charge %][% 'Yes' | $T8 %][%- ELSE %][% 'No' | $T8 %][%- END %]
57
      [% IF ITEM.charge %][% 'Yes' | $T8 %][% ELSE %][% 'No' | $T8 %][% END %]
57 58
    [% END %]
58
    </td>
59
    <td align="right">
60
      [%- L.div_tag(LxERP.format_amount(ITEM.linetotal_sellprice, 2, 0), name="linetotal") %]
61
      </td>
62
    <td align="right">
63
      [% ITEM.part.sellprice_as_number %]
64
      </td>
65
    <td align="right">
66
      [% ITEM.part.lastcost_as_number %]
67
      </td>
68
    <td align="right">
69
      [% HTML.escape(ITEM.part.partsgroup.partsgroup) %]
70
      </td>
71
  </tr>
59
  </td>
60
  <td class="numeric">
61
    [% L.div_tag(LxERP.format_amount(ITEM.linetotal_sellprice, 2, 0), name="linetotal") %]
62
  </td>
63
  <td class="numeric">
64
    [% ITEM.part.sellprice_as_number %]
65
  </td>
66
  <td class="numeric">
67
    [% ITEM.part.lastcost_as_number %]
68
  </td>
69
  <td class="numeric">
70
    [% HTML.escape(ITEM.part.partsgroup.partsgroup) %]
71
  </td>
72
</tr>

Auch abrufbar als: Unified diff